Output 3ab22229cf33c009a1a4e3caeee8f989d1e65b17fc2554d52f9b017dc12940dd:0

value
599491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6529a71a5ac721591079bc1597f573b07fe4e974 OP_EQUAL
address
3Auv515UchkFBrE5xiJKVh8CR8hhn5pM2e
transaction
3ab22229cf33c009a1a4e3caeee8f989d1e65b17fc2554d52f9b017dc12940dd
spent
true